‘Stupid…Stupid…Stupid…’: Gavaskar shouted at Rishabh Pant’s shot

Gavaskar Said – he should go to another dressing room, not India’s

In the first innings of the ongoing fourth Test match between India and Australia, Rishabh Pant gifted his own wicket. Pant, on 28 off 36 balls, attempted a scoop shot off Scott Boland, but the timing wasn’t right and the ball went to third-man, where the standing Nathan Lyon took an easy catch. In this way, Australia got the first wicket of the third day.

Gavaskar’s reaction to Pant’s shot

Sunil Gavaskar did not like the way Rishabh Pant got out at all. Gavaskar was commentating with Harsha Bhogle for ABC Sport when the wicket fell. Gavaskar did not hide his point and scolded Pant on-air for his carelessness. Gavaskar fumed, ‘Stupid, stupid, stupid.’ There are two fielders and you still play shots like that. You missed the last shot and see where you got caught out. You are caught out at third-man. You gave away your wicket.’

Rishabh Pant was dismissed trying to play a scoop shot in Boland’s over

Gavaskar continued, ‘You also have to understand the situation. You cannot say that this is your natural game. I’m sorry, but this is not your natural game. He played a stupid shot. This is enough to demoralize your team badly. He should not go to India’s dressing room. He should go to another dressing room.’

Pant has not played well in the series yet

Rishabh Pant faced 37 balls at the crease and scored 28 runs with the help of three fours. His bat has been quiet so far in this series. In the first Test, he scored 37 and one run. In the second Test, Pant scored 21 and 28 runs. 9 runs came from his bat in Brisbane. Pant scored 28 runs in the first innings in Melbourne. That means he has been set and then dismissed four times in the series.
